Even if you … WebMar 3, 2024 · How does a rat get in your toilet? Rats can follow the scent of food washed down your drains and into the sewers. Old side sewers and plumbing may also make your home more at risk. Flooding or heavy rains may drive them into the side sewer lines that run from your house to the street.

WebHow are rats getting into the pipes - They can come up from the sewer, or street, or wherever the open end of the pipe is. So long as there isn't water in the pipe, it's a perfect rat tunnel! How are rats getting into the toilet - The come up through the sewage pipes, of course. Without water, it's a cinch. With water, it's very unlikely.
